Château Lilian Ladouys is a red produced by Château Lilian Ladouys in Saint-Estèphe, Bordeaux, France. Classified as Cru Bourgeois Exceptionnel. Made from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ot and Cabernet Franc. The 2024 vintage is at peak maturity from 2030 to 2033.
